Material Notes:
ApplicationsPETROTHENE NA 940 is a series of resins designed for heavy duty film applications. Superior puncture resistance combined with excellent impact properties make NA 940 an ideal choice for bags used to package fertilizer, peat moss, decorative stone and agricultural and construction materials. Regulatory StatusNA 940 meets the requirements of the Food and Drug Administration regulation, 21 CFR 177.1520. This regulation allows the use of this olefin polymer in "…articles or components of articles intended for use in contact with food…" Specific limitations or conditions of use may apply. Processing TechniquesNA 940 has been designed for excellent processability, bubble stability and good heat sealing over a wide range of extrusion conditions. Optimum properties are found at melt temperatures of 330°430°F and blow-up ratios between 1.8:1 and 2.5:1. Drawdown to 1.5 mil is possible at commercial rates when proper extrusion techniques are used. Specific recommendations for processing NA 940 can be made only when the end use applications, required properties and processing equipment are known.
